Today, the European Youth Delegates demand for the EU Climate and Energy Package.

When the EU committed to keep climate change well below 2 degrees Celsius, together with concrete commitments in the Bali Road Map last year, the EU was showing leadership in international negotiations. These commitments were a huge step forwards and set the benchmark for others to follow. For the first time, we had a real chance to move towards an agreement that would avoid the most serious impacts of climate change.

12 months have passed and the EU is apparently going back on their promises. The climate and energy package currently on the table will put us on a path to a world well above 2 degress of warming, endangering the future of every young person in the world today. In addition, the EU had so far failed to come up with credible proposals to finance the Bali roadmap.

In their actions today, the European Youth Delegates came together to present the following items to be included in the energy package.

- At least 40% domestic GHG reductions by 2020
- Additional, binding and sufficient financing for mitigation and adaption in the South.
